Organization – Scrapbook Kits

Scrapbooking time comes at a premium! To get the most out of your found scrapbooking time I reccomend preparing scrapbook kits in advance.

Spend a little time preparing your scrapbook kits. Your time preplanning will be well worth the effort. When you actually sit down to scrap you will get so much more completed at each sitting! To prepare your kits you will need to pre-select background papers, stickers, diecuts and embellishments. Add your photos to your scrapbook kit and you now have a packet ready to be scrapped.

I recommend 2 Gallon Zip lock bags to store your prepared scrapbook kits. The Crop In Style Paper Sticker Binder will also work well for organizing your prepared scrapbook kits.
